Mourning dress was limited to people of the highest social strata. Sumptuary laws established rules for dress, and the practice of wearing black during bereavement was not followed by the lower classes until much later. Constraints against the wearing of black mourning attire were thought to prevent people from aping their betters. In any event, the expense of black dye prevented the common people from wearing black mourning dress.

An especially popular look is when the veil is secured underneath a comb or barrette and cascades over the hair from there. With their tongs tucked deeply into an updo, hair combs both keep a hairstyle secure and add a bit of sparkle to a wedding day look. As one of the most popular hairpieces on the market, they’re available in a wide variety of designs, which means you’re sure to find something to match your aesthetic.
